We all experience difficult times However, when these issues start to take the joy out of your life and begin negative impacting your the daily routine, it might be time to seek out professional help. The first step in getting the care you need is a psychiatric assessment.

During this phase the psychiatrist will ask lots of questions and will conduct an examination. This is important because thyroid disorders or neurological disorder can mimic symptoms of mental illness. A physical examination can uncover these issues to allow the psychiatrist to identify the root of the issue.

The patient will be asked to explain their symptoms in detail, including how they impact their daily activities. The doctor will inquire about your family history as well as other aspects of your personal life including your relationships, work and sources of stress. In addition the psychiatrist will need to know if been a victim or witnessed any major trauma-related events in your life.

Psychological tests can also be used to collect information from an objective perspective on certain mental health issues. These tests could include questionnaires asking you to assess your mood or behavior, or other tests measuring the ability to concentrate, remember names and objects, or solve math problems.

The length of time a patient spends talking during the interview is a different aspect to be taken note of. The amount of speech as well as the quality of the spoken word (fluency and tone) can provide clues as to the state of mind of a patient. For instance those who don't talk a lot could be depressed or anxious while those who talk often could be hyper.

Diagnosis

A psychiatrist will determine the kind of disorder the patient suffers after carefully interviewing them. They will then provide treatment recommendations. Most often, this will involve psychiatric medications but other modalities such as neuroimaging and EEG could also be utilized. The doctor will look over a person's medical history and will order lab tests to see if there is a physical basis for their symptoms.

During the interview, the psychiatrist will inquire about the relationship between the patient and their work environment and their family history of mental illness and any traumas they've suffered, as well as any substance addiction issues they might have. They will also inquire with the patient about their symptoms and how they impact their daily activities and lives. The psychiatrist will also discuss the patient's sleep patterns, appetite and energy levels.

The psychiatrist also listens to the patient's speech in order to assess its contents. The level of verbalization, fluency and rate as well as the quality and tone of the voice are all important to note. The therapist will be looking for suicidal, homicidal and delusional thoughts as well as hallucinations and delusions.

Certain psychiatric disorders have a physical cause so the physician will also look for kidney and thyroid issues that may be causing symptoms. The doctor will also perform an extensive physical exam and run a series of lab tests to test for cholesterol, blood sugar and blood pressure, as they can all affect mood and behavior.

If you're experiencing trouble and need help, your psychiatric physician is likely to use a screening tool known as the psychiatric mental state examination (MSE). It is a method for describing the mental state of a person. It covers the appearance, attitude and behavior including speech and affect thoughts and content, sensorium and perception insight, judgment, and perception.

Follow-up

A person who is diagnosed with mental illness requires a comprehensive evaluation that includes a complete medical history, a mental status exam, and physical exam. The cause of the disorder is essential to determine. For instance, distinguishing between delirium and dementia can have critical implications for the diagnosis, treatment, and treatment of the patient.

It is also important to determine the level of insight of the patient. Although the literature on insight is vast, most studies have concentrated on severely ill inpatients. A standardized measure such as the Insight and Treatment Attitude Questionnaire (ITAQ) can help doctors evaluate the patient's knowledge of his or her illness and the reasons for treatment. Insight can be a great predictor of readiness to discharge or ability to adhere to a treatment regimen.

In some cases, the psychiatric assessment will identify the root of a patient's mental disorder. A mood disorder, for example can be caused by a medical condition like hypothyroidism. or a substance abuse disorder that was made worse by stressors in the life. In these cases the root cause must be addressed before psychiatric symptoms will abate.
